The Catalan village of Molins de Rei doesn't seem like the most terrifying place, but that all changes every November with the annual Horror Film Festival. The festival opens with Johannes Hartmann's and Sandro Klopfstein's Mad Heidi (Switzerland, 2022) and includes high profile screenings of new offerings from the film genre, such as Kim Hong-sun's Project Wolf Hunting (South Korea, 2022), Karim Ouelhaj's Megalomaniac (Belgium, 2022) and Deadstream from Vanessa and Joseph Winter (US, 2022).
The festival showcases a carefully-curated collection of national and international horror films with three main objectives: to be a platform for new filmmakers, to become a meeting point for the country’s audiovisual industry and to serve as a space for new audiences with many sessions aimed at young people. With 10 days of screenings and a very clear international vocation, it is a point of reference in southern Europe in terms of horror genre films, both for the public and for the industry.
